Connected shopping cart robots are revolutionizing the in-store experience by using Internet of Things technology, computer vision, and cloud services to connect carts to inventory systems, payment platforms, and customer profiles. In the USA, retailers deploy these smart carts to speed checkout, reduce shrink, gather anonymous shopping behavior data, and deliver personalized offers at the point of decision. Consumers find connected shopping carts appealing because they make trips faster and more convenient, provide clearer product information and promotions, and enable frictionless payment without changing familiar shopping routines. For retailers, the value is measurable: improved inventory accuracy, better store analytics, labor efficiency, and higher average basket size. As American shoppers become more tech-savvy and expect seamless omnichannel experiences, the demand for efficient, interactive, and connected shopping solutions continues to grow, making connected shopping cart robots a strategic investment for stores that want to stay competitive in 2026.

What the Research Says

Evidence from industry reports, academic research, and real-world pilot programs supports the benefits of connected shopping carts. Studies and retailer white papers show improvements in checkout speed, inventory accuracy, and customer engagement when carts are integrated with store systems. Research also highlights important design and privacy considerations: clear customer opt-in, strong data anonymization, and secure payment handling are critical for adoption. The strongest outcomes come when cart systems are part of a wider store modernization program that includes staff training and integration with loyalty and inventory platforms.

Checkout speed and convenience: Pilot deployments and retailer case studies commonly report substantially faster checkout times, reducing or eliminating time spent in traditional queues.

Higher basket size and conversion: Trials often show modest increases in average basket value because in-cart promotions, product suggestions, and simplified checkout reduce friction.

Inventory and operations: Integration with real-time inventory systems improves shelf replenishment accuracy and lowers the frequency of out-of-stock incidents.

Loss prevention and analytics: On-cart sensors and vision systems can support loss-prevention workflows and provide anonymized heatmaps and path analytics for better store layout decisions.

Privacy and security best practices: Academic and industry guidance emphasizes opt-in consent, anonymized behavioral data, and secure payment processing to maintain customer trust.

Implementation success factors: Research shows the biggest gains come from systems that are interoperable with POS, loyalty, and inventory platforms and include staff training and customer education.
